The Hôtel-Dieu – Hospices de Beaune invites visitors to explore the extensive history of healthcare in the region with its ‘MOUVEMENT(S) ITINÉRAIRE HOSPITALIER’ guided walk. Scheduled on select Sundays from June to December 2026, this event allows participants to follow in the footsteps of the founders and benefactors of the Hospices Civils de Beaune. Beginning in the main courtyard of the Hôtel-Dieu, the walk leads to the small museum of the Hospice de la Charité, while passing through ancient ramparts and bastions. Attendees will discover nearly 600 years of hospital activities, from medieval practices to a 17th-century orphanage. The experience runs from 2:30 PM to 4:30 PM, and capacity is limited to 18 participants to ensure a personal experience. Reservations are advised and can be made through the Hospices Civils de Beaune website or at the ticket office, subject to availability. Wine Tasting at Château Béthanie in Arbois: Summer Fun
From early July to late August, Château Béthanie welcomes visitors to explore the wine-making heritage of the region. With two guided tours available daily from Tuesday to Saturday, guests can learn about the history of this cooperative cellar and the intricate methods of wine production. After the tour, savor exquisite wines crafted by the Fruitière vinicole d’Arbois. No reservation is necessary for individual visitors, making it an ideal summer outing for friends and families. Groups can arrange visits and tastings throughout the year with advanced booking, ensuring a tailored and enriching experience.
Olfactory Workshop in Beaune: Scent Exploration
Experience a unique olfactory journey at the Hôtel-Dieu with the ‘MOUVEMENT(S) ATELIER OLFACTIF.’ This interactive workshop allows visitors to delve into the rich history of the estate’s winegrowing practices. Participants will tour the historic vat room and cellars, uncovering the distinct aromas produced by the Hospices de Beaune. Led by Marie-France Bravard from Ateliers Vins & Parfums, attendees will engage in olfactory exercises, hear fascinating historical anecdotes, and taste exquisite nectars and jams. Scheduled for 20 June and 4 July from 3:30 PM to 5:30 PM, this event is open to everyone, offering a unique ticket option for those eager to explore the world of scents. Guests can conveniently book their spot on the Hospices Civils de Beaune website or at the ticket office, subject to availability. Heritage Day at Moulin les Éventées: Local Traditions
The Journée du patrimoine de Pays et des Moulins at Moulin les Éventées invites visitors to celebrate local heritage on June 28, 2026. Guided tours will take place from 10 AM to 12 PM and from 2 PM to 5 PM, highlighting the history and restoration of this cloth windmill. Attendees will learn about the mill’s operation, including the millstones and the miller’s life. Freshly baked bread and Viennese pastries will be available from the wood-fired oven on-site. A mini-market featuring local producers and artisans will showcase regional products and craftsmanship. Afternoon activities include archery demonstrations and folk dancing, offering insights into local cultural traditions. Admission is free, making this event family-friendly. Sand Flaubert in Fontaines: Literary Connection
Experience ‘Sand Flaubert’ with Annie and Alain Grivel, an insightful exploration of the relationship between George Sand and Gustave Flaubert. This production highlights their first meeting in 1857 and their connection during the celebrated literary dinners of 1863, where Sand was notably the only female participant. The narrative focuses on their friendship, especially Sand’s defense of Flaubert’s work, illustrating the warmth and depth of their collaboration. Performances are set for 4 August at 19:00 and 7 August at 16:00 at the Théâtre de l’Atelier Bleu in Fontaines, creating an intimate atmosphere for this significant literary event.
Beaune Underground Tour: Winegrowers’ History
Join the “Beaune Underground: Faubourg St-Nicolas” tour to uncover the lesser-known history of one of Beaune’s historic winegrowers’ districts. The tour begins at Porte Saint-Nicolas and lasts for two hours, accommodating only 20 participants for a personal experience. Participants will gain exclusive access to ancient winegrowers’ courtyards, the Saint-Nicolas cellars (Maison Albert Bichot), the Besancenot estate, and the historic Carmelite convent, home to the precious Chapel of the Christ Child. Organized by the Association des Climats du vignoble de Bourgogne, this event emphasizes the rich cultural heritage of the Burgundy region. Make sure to register at the Beaune Tourist Office ticket office to join this insightful journey into local history.
